单片机的根本概念及品种.pptxVIP

  1. 1、本文档共35页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
单片机的根本概念及品种

第1章 概 述1.1 单片机的概念及单片机的种类1.2 单片机的类型、特点及用途 1.3 单片机的发展趋势 本章小结 练习与思考题 孰邢贵戴谬怂些吨脊权炉酷仿侠魂击盅嘎屏借玩嘶稍唾顶芦诚男拉霍抽摄单片机的基本概念及种类单片机的基本概念及种类 1.1 单片机的概念及单片机的种类1.1.1 单片机及单片机系统 单片机是微型计算机发展的一个分支,是一种专门面向控制的微处理器件,故又称之为微控制器(Micro Controller Unit,MCU)。单片机通常以单一芯片的形式出现,但是它已具有了微型计算机所包含的基本组成结构及特有的控制应用功能,是一种芯片级的微型计算机。另外,由于单片机的体积、结构和功能特点,在实际应用中可以完全融入应用系统之中,故而也称为嵌入式微控制器(Embedded Micro-Controller)。 惕没翼苞震戒陋厕炔范奖烟颁涨菜墅袋球菜土毙范峨本齿乎乔恳裕函亿游单片机的基本概念及种类单片机的基本概念及种类 最基本的单片机系统由单片机芯片及软件程序共同组建而成,是用户为了实现某种控制用途的需要而设计的实际装置。在单片机系统中,单片机芯片内部的中央处理单元(CPU)处于核心地位,CPU通过执行软件程序调动硬件电路完成控制功能。根据这种工作方式,单片机系统可以划分为硬件和软件两个组成部分。放认某钳嘛割鬃嫉僳角烽锯钎眨纷氯肉查酚象搏羚刚啪胎鹿合计镑酝褐拄单片机的基本概念及种类单片机的基本概念及种类 1. 硬件部分 单片机系统的硬件部分是包括CPU在内的所有硬件电路,按照硬件电路的功能及配置大致可以分为以下3类现址钝钱宪恋辈临颇金出省炸庙依氏猾氏抗艰汤撞耿砚退遥篇囚喳绩甸惶单片机的基本概念及种类单片机的基本概念及种类 1) 基本功能类 基本功能类硬件包括:CPU(用于运算、控制)、RAM(用于数据存储)、ROM(用于程序存储)、I/O设备(实现串行、并行输入/输出接口)及时钟电路(建立工作时序)。在微型计算机中,上述部件被分成若干块芯片,安装在一块称之为主板的印刷线路板上,在程序的指挥下完成计算机的基本运算操作功能。但是在单片机中,除了时钟电路之外,其余部分一般均被集成到一块半导体芯片上,所以被称为单片机,即单芯片微型计算机。 娟附朴悲兴睛节茫能辑吹但哭喂删晌翟可蕉伪翱另捣财留舟猴席瑟增详男单片机的基本概念及种类单片机的基本概念及种类 2) 控制功能类 控制功能类硬件包括:定时器/计数器(用于时间设定/事件记录)及中断装置(实现实时处理)。使用这类硬件是为了实现单片机的控制功能,即定时控制、顺序控制和实时控制等基本控制功能。作为面向嵌入式控制的特色,这类部件通常也集成在单片机芯片内部。 3) 辅助功能类 辅助功能类硬件包括:A/D(模/数转换)和D/A(数/模转换,通常采用PWM形式)等部件。这类部件根据芯片的配置不同不一定集成在单片机芯片上,需要用户根据使用要求选择。 羊躁功嘶蝇店侠之锹焰尽附畏细拣康哮坠胶睹膏彤烃炯甸忌株殿哨褒荷证单片机的基本概念及种类单片机的基本概念及种类 2. 软件部分 与微型计算机的运行原理相似,单片机系统的运行也需要软件系统的支持,但是由于处理任务的不同,其复杂程度相对较低。根据单片机软件所要实现的功能,可以将软件划分为管理程序及应用程序两类。 1) 管理程序 管理程序是单片机系统的监控程序,主要用于控制过程复杂,控制量较大的装置,例如测控仪器、仪表等。对于仅完成简单控制任务的单片机系统一般可以相应简化。 亡嘴踞芯匪裴酣情倚丛柠孩席摄翰搓蹄离把帐帧盒禾普胺磋忌拈庶渤鲍炳单片机的基本概念及种类单片机的基本概念及种类 2) 应用程序 应用程序是针对具体的控制动作而编写的程序,是实现控制具体功能的程序基础,通常以子程序模块的形式出现,便于执行控制动作时调用。 剧籽遂温凄茄嚏慰迁刷怖潞杠丹羚筐止敌茫拥描杠瑶蝉哥塞溃寓汇渐叔造单片机的基本概念及种类单片机的基本概念及种类1.1.2 单片机程序设计语言及开发环境简介 单片机程序设计语言主要是指在开发系统中使用的语言。在单片机开发系统中可以使用机器语言、汇编语言及高级语言。机器语言采用机器码,是单片机能够直接识别的程序语言,汇编语言是以助记符表示机器码的程序设计语言。机器语言和汇编语言都是高效的计算机语言,实时性较强,但它们都是面向机器的语言,通用性差,编程效率低。助征砒讣沧寸蕴硒闺称螺粘拈乔址生灿够橱峨棺铸嘴兹纺芽梭捉板黎届筋单片机的基本概念及种类单片机的基本概念及种类 单片机的开发过程涉及3项内容,即编程、纠错及仿真。一般采用PC机内安装的集成开发环境(IDE)软件进行开发调试。在集成开发环境内可以实现文本编程、编译纠错和仿真运行。其中仿真的形式又可以分为两种,即软件仿真和硬件仿真。软件仿真不必连接硬件应用系统,仿真结果在开发

文档评论(0)

jgx3536 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

版权声明书
用户编号:6111134150000003

1亿VIP精品文档

相关文档